Hi Everyone: Listening last night while the test was on, 1590 was, as usual, one big jumble of noise. Only IDs I heard at the time were for KBND and KFLE. So I quit listening live as I knew, sooner or later, people would report hearing IDs and TTs at certain times. And they did. Armed with a list of what was heard at what time I went back over the recording this morning and sure enough all the morse IDs and TTs were there, along with flute music. Only thing missing were the voice IDs. Surprisingly, all this was heard on my EWE as somehow I had forgotten to switch over to my E/W beverage. Many thanks to all those responsible for making this happen. [IRCA] WGBW DX Test - QSL
Received Verification Letter in mail today for WGBW 1590 DX test last Satudray. This is a short turn around time, mailed my report with CD on Tuesday, reply back on Saturday! In my reception report I mentioned hearing a dog barking type sound, perhaps a Disney song or some type of sound effect at 00:04CDT. Mark Heller said this was not part of his test and that someone else also reported hearing similar dog barking sounds at the same time. All my other details for ID, bugle songs and the test tones matched. Thanks to all who helped with this DX Test.
